About the Role

We are currently looking for an Electromechanic to join our team! Reporting to the Automation Manager, the Electromechanic team is responsible for the preventive and corrective maintenance of various production equipment, such as multi‑head weighers, augers, and automatic bottling lines. Responsibilities
  • Install, troubleshoot, repair, modify, adjust, and safely maintain industrial mechanical, electronic, pneumatic, and motorized systems and equipment.
  •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on building infrastructure, fixed equipment (e.g., conveyors, dock doors, racks), and motorized equipment (including weekly checklists).
  • Carry out general building maintenance duties, including minor handyman tasks.
  • Check the operation of instruments, systems, and equipment to detect anomalies and analyze the causes of breakdowns in order to provide effective solutions.
  • Complete daily reports on any situation considered dangerous for evaluation and share ideas for improving health and safety at work (CNESST).
  • Actively participate in the improvement and documentation of all maintenance processes.
  • Provide support to the maintenance team as required (e.g., during lunch breaks, short shifts, or vacations).
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
Requirements & Qualifications
  • DEP in Industrial Maintenance Technology, Mechanical Engineering Technology, or Electromechanics.
  • Minimum of 6 months of experience in a similar role.
  • Experience in plumbing and with he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ems (required).
  • Experience working with automated machinery (an asset).
  • Experience in the food or pharmaceutical industry (an asset).
  • Must demonstrate initiative, autonomy, and the ability to work independently.
  • Available to work flexible hours, including weekends and night shifts, and prepared to respond to emergency calls.
